Filters:
consultant in Straffan
About 1 results.
Better Business Results
Straffan Gate 25, Straffan, IrelandMarketing Training and Marketing Services Company
About 1 results.
Marketing Training and Marketing Services Company
If you have not created an account yet, please sign up here